URL: https://www.opennet.me/cgi-bin/openforum/vsluhboard.cgi
Форум: vsluhforumID3
Нить номер: 75250
[ Назад ]

Исходное сообщение
"Вышел финальный релиз Jython 2.5.2"

Отправлено opennews , 08-Мрт-11 00:09 
После восемнадцати месяцев разработки представлен (http://sourceforge.net/mailarchive/forum.php?thread_name=AAN...) релиз Jython 2.5.2 (http://www.jython.org/latest.html), реализации языка Python 2.x на Java. В отличие от стандартного CPython, Jython транслирует исходные тексты Python скриптов в Java-байткод, выполняющийся внутри виртуальной машины Java и не отличающийся от байткода Java-программ, что позволяет использовать готовые Java-библиотеки в Python-программах и наоборот.

Из новшеств можно отметить:


-  Значительное увеличение производительности, по сравнению с выпуском 2.5.1 в тесте "richards (http://geekimo.com/programming-discussion-issues/download-ri.../)" новая версия обеспечивает трехкратный прирост производительности, а скорость прохождения теста pystone увеличилась на 20%. Таким образом производительность Jython вплотную приблизилась к классическому CPython,...

URL: http://sourceforge.net/mailarchive/forum.php?thread_name=AAN...
Новость: http://www.opennet.me/opennews/art.shtml?num=29827


Содержание

Сообщения в этом обсуждении
"Вышел финальный релиз Jython 2.5.2"
Отправлено Аноним , 08-Мрт-11 00:09 
Эх, еще бы что-нибудь придумали для поддержки расширений, написанных на C (через JNI или как-нибудь еще).. А то хоть это и питон, но использовать джавовские библиотеки из него проще, чем питоновские расширения, половина из которых просто не совместима с jython..

"Вышел финальный релиз Jython 2.5.2"
Отправлено Кракен , 08-Мрт-11 00:29 
Что-то оно не сильно ускоряет Питона.

"Вышел финальный релиз Jython 2.5.2"
Отправлено gegMOPO4 , 08-Мрт-11 12:45 
Двухлетний мораторий на изменение синтаксиса что-то не сильно помог Jython-у догнать CPython.

"Вышел финальный релиз Jython 2.5.2"
Отправлено Аноним123321 , 08-Мрт-11 21:04 
помоему -- этот мороторий сделал только то что -- расслабил программистов

а ведь моглибы уже наклипать библиотек для Python-3 ... но нет... Python-3 остаётся только теоретическим :-(

в Python-3 появляются два новых ключевых слова: "nonlocal" и "given" (превращающие язык Python -- в более функциональный)

....но так обидно что ими нельзя пользоваться, пока сидишь на Python-2

очень надеюсь что эти конструкции хотябы бэкпортируют в какуюнибудь Python-2.8